The trade-off

What each design gives up to be good at what it is good at.

Degrii Zima Pro

A 360-degree, 20-plus-sensor radar array and a 250W triple-motor pump are a more elaborate design than the Zima Lite’s, but the main unit’s dependence on a tethered floating battery pack is a real added component to manage that the Lite does not have.

A one-click ‘climb to waterline’ command reduces how far a person has to reach to retrieve the unit, but does not remove the retrieval task entirely.

Dreame Z1 Pro

The robot addresses all three core pool surfaces (floor, walls, waterline) in one cycle, but an independent review found first-run cleaning fell well short of that goal and only reached roughly 90 percent effectiveness after a firmware update.

Auto-parking at the waterline reduces the retrieval task compared to a fully submerged robot, but the same review found the five-minute window before it sinks back adds a different kind of attention requirement: promptness rather than physical retrieval.

Who each one is wrong for

Stated by the record itself. A robot being wrong for a household is a fact about fit, not a fault.

Degrii Zima Pro
Buyers who need a confirmed current price before deciding
Current MSRP was not confirmed in sources reviewed; Degrii's own pages showed unpriced or sold-out listings at points during this research.
Buyers who want a single self-contained body
The Zima Pro's main unit is tethered to a separate floating battery pack rather than carrying its own battery internally, unlike the Zima Lite.
Buyers who require independently verified cleaning performance before purchase
No independent, non-manufacturer test of the Zima Pro was located during this research; the most detailed third-party coverage found identified itself as sponsored content.
Dreame Z1 Pro
Buyers wanting a mature, multi-generation product line
The Z1 Pro is Dreame's first robotic pool cleaner, with no prior generation's field record to draw on.
Owners who cannot check the app promptly after a cycle
An independent review documented the unit sinking back into the water roughly five minutes after parking at the waterline if it is not retrieved.
Saltwater pools above 5,000 ppm
The manufacturer's documented saltwater rating tops out at 5,000 ppm.

What stays your job

The upkeep ownership hands back to you, whatever the autonomy level says.

Degrii Zima Pro
  • After every use: Send the one-click climb-to-waterline command, lift the robot and its floating battery pack out by hand, and empty the 6.5 L filter basket; rinse the mesh with a hose.
  • After every use: Recharge the floating battery pack between runs; a full charge covers up to 210 minutes in floor mode.
  • Weekly: Inspect the 11.5 ft tether cord between the robot and the battery float for cuts, kinks, or abrasion.
  • Monthly: Check the scrubbing brushes for wear and wrapped debris, and swap between the 180-micron and 100-micron baskets if the debris mix has changed.
  • Seasonally: Store the robot and the battery float indoors over the closed season and do not leave the lithium pack fully discharged in storage.
  • As needed: Replace the scrubbing brushes and filter cartridges as they wear (Degrii’s warranty treats both as one-year consumables), and restock the water purification packs sold as a dedicated accessory for this model. No replacement interval or part pricing was found in the material reviewed.
Dreame Z1 Pro
  • After every use: Retrieve within the roughly five-minute window after the robot climbs to the waterline; it sinks back to the bottom if not lifted out, so watch for the app notification (a retrieval hook is included for misses).
  • After every use: Empty the 180-micron filter, rinse it with a hose, and recharge the battery between runs.
  • Weekly: Inspect the filter mesh for tears and clear any debris lodged in the intake.
  • Monthly: Check the app for firmware updates; a firmware update materially changed cleaning effectiveness in the one independent review available.
  • Seasonally: Store the unit indoors over the closed season and do not leave the lithium battery fully discharged in storage.
  • As needed: Replace the filter when the mesh wears through; no replacement filter pricing was found in sources reviewed.
